In our congregation at Dayspring and in our surrounding community, there exist all kinds of families:
two-parent families; single-parent families; couples, young and older, without children, blended families,
multi-generational family groupings, and single-member families. Families of today organize themselves
in different ways in order to provide the developmental nurturing and support of their members.
Ministry with families is ministry with people, not configurations. Confronted with a complexity of
challenging situations in a rapidly changing world, families need the presence and power of God in their
lives.

Dayspring Campouts
A big part of Community Life Ministries has been the Dayspring Campouts. The first one is the Annual
Labor Day Campout in September. All include fresh mountain air, friendships old and new, worship,
hiking, and plenty of relaxation. You are also encouraged to bring your tents or tent trailers if you
like. The key element to keep in mind is: you don’t have to know how to camp...there are plenty of
people who will be glad to help you learn about camping and show you how much fun it can be!

Dinner Groups
Dayspring has two worship services and two Sunday School hours. How do members meet new people or
make new friends? Dinner Groups provide one of those support groups. Sign-ups occur in September
each year and groups begin meeting in October.
